Chopstix continues expansion with Junction 32 opening

Chopstix is set to continue its expansion with the opening of a new restaurant at the Junction 32 outlet shopping centre in Yorkshire.
Opening at the end of October, the Chinese-inspired quick-service restaurant operator’s new space will span 2,263 sq ft and seat up to 58 diners.
Situated between Suit Direct and The Sweet Emporium, the restaurant will become Chopstix’s 115th location in the UK and its tenth in Yorkshire.
Chopstix will become the scheme’s first Asian-style dining operator, joining other food and beverage brands at Junction 32 including 200 Degrees Coffee, Starbucks, and Bakers + Baristas.
